@import "https://fonts.googleapis.com/css2?family=Inter:wght@300;400;500;600;700;800&display=swap";:root{--bg:#08080f;--bg-2:#0f0f1a;--bg-3:#14141f;--surface:#1a1a28;--surface-2:#222235;--border:#ffffff12;--border-2:#ffffff1f;--text:#e8e8f0;--text-muted:#6b6b85;--text-faint:#3a3a52;--purple:#8b5cf6;--purple-2:#a78bfa;--purple-glow:#8b5cf640;--blue:#3b82f6;--blue-2:#60a5fa;--green:#10b981;--green-2:#34d399;--yellow:#f59e0b;--red:#ef4444;--radius-sm:8px;--radius-md:14px;--radius-lg:20px;--radius-xl:28px;--shadow-sm:0 2px 8px #0000004d;--shadow-md:0 8px 32px #0006;--shadow-lg:0 20px 60px #0009;--shadow-glow:0 0 40px #8b5cf626}*,:before,:after{box-sizing:border-box;margin:0;padding:0}body{background:var(--bg);color:var(--text);-webkit-font-smoothing:antialiased;font-family:Inter,system-ui,-apple-system,sans-serif;font-size:15px;line-height:1.6}#root{width:100%;min-height:100vh}h1,h2,h3,h4,h5{color:var(--text);letter-spacing:-.02em;line-height:1.25}p{color:var(--text-muted)}::-webkit-scrollbar{width:5px}::-webkit-scrollbar-track{background:0 0}::-webkit-scrollbar-thumb{background:var(--surface-2);border-radius:99px}.login-screen{background:radial-gradient(ellipse 80% 60% at 50% -10%, #8b5cf62e 0%, transparent 70%), var(--bg);justify-content:center;align-items:center;width:100%;height:100vh;padding:24px;display:flex}.login-card{border:1px solid var(--border-2);border-radius:var(--radius-xl);text-align:center;-webkit-backdrop-filter:blur(24px);backdrop-filter:blur(24px);width:100%;max-width:400px;box-shadow:var(--shadow-lg), var(--shadow-glow);background:#ffffff08;padding:44px 36px;animation:.4s both fadeUp}@keyframes fadeUp{0%{opacity:0;transform:translateY(20px)}to{opacity:1;transform:translateY(0)}}.container{max-width:680px;margin:0 auto;padding:24px 20px 80px}.card{background:var(--surface);border:1px solid var(--border);border-radius:var(--radius-lg);box-shadow:var(--shadow-md);margin-bottom:14px;padding:22px;transition:transform .2s,box-shadow .2s,border-color .2s}.card:hover{box-shadow:var(--shadow-lg);border-color:var(--border-2);transform:translateY(-3px)}.btn-primary{color:#fff;border-radius:var(--radius-md);cursor:pointer;letter-spacing:.01em;background:linear-gradient(135deg,#7c3aed,#a855f7);border:none;width:100%;margin-top:10px;padding:14px 20px;font-family:inherit;font-size:15px;font-weight:600;transition:opacity .2s,transform .15s,box-shadow .2s;display:block;box-shadow:0 4px 16px #7c3aed59}.btn-primary:hover:not(:disabled){opacity:.92;transform:translateY(-1px);box-shadow:0 6px 24px #7c3aed80}.btn-primary:active:not(:disabled){transform:translateY(0)}.btn-primary:disabled{cursor:not-allowed}.btn-pick{color:#fff;border-radius:var(--radius-md);cursor:pointer;letter-spacing:.01em;background:linear-gradient(135deg,#1d4ed8,#3b82f6);border:none;width:100%;padding:13px 20px;font-family:inherit;font-size:15px;font-weight:600;transition:opacity .2s,transform .15s,box-shadow .2s;display:block;box-shadow:0 4px 16px #3b82f64d}.btn-pick:hover:not(:disabled){opacity:.92;transform:translateY(-1px);box-shadow:0 6px 24px #3b82f673}.btn-ghost{border:1px solid var(--border-2);color:var(--text-muted);border-radius:var(--radius-sm);cursor:pointer;background:0 0;padding:8px 16px;font-family:inherit;font-size:13px;font-weight:500;transition:border-color .2s,color .2s,background .2s}.btn-ghost:hover{border-color:var(--purple);color:var(--purple-2);background:#8b5cf614}input:not([type=checkbox]),select,textarea{background:var(--bg-3);border:1px solid var(--border-2);border-radius:var(--radius-sm);width:100%;color:var(--text);appearance:none;outline:none;margin:6px 0;padding:12px 15px;font-family:inherit;font-size:15px;transition:border-color .2s,box-shadow .2s}input[type=checkbox]{appearance:none;border:2px solid var(--border-2);background:var(--bg-3);cursor:pointer;border-radius:5px;flex-shrink:0;width:18px;min-width:18px;height:18px;margin:0;padding:0;transition:background .18s,border-color .18s,box-shadow .18s;position:relative}input[type=checkbox]:checked{background:#7c3aed;border-color:#7c3aed;box-shadow:0 0 0 3px #7c3aed40}input[type=checkbox]:checked:after{content:"";border:2px solid #fff;border-top:none;border-left:none;width:6px;height:10px;position:absolute;top:1px;left:4px;transform:rotate(45deg)}input::placeholder{color:var(--text-faint)}input:focus,select:focus{border-color:var(--purple);box-shadow:0 0 0 3px #8b5cf626}select{cursor:pointer;background-image:url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' width='12' height='12' viewBox='0 0 12 12'%3E%3Cpath fill='%236b6b85' d='M6 8L1 3h10z'/%3E%3C/svg%3E");background-position:right 14px center;background-repeat:no-repeat;padding-right:36px}label{color:var(--text-muted);letter-spacing:.04em;text-transform:uppercase;margin-bottom:6px;font-size:12px;font-weight:600;display:block}.status-tag{letter-spacing:.08em;text-transform:uppercase;border-radius:99px;padding:4px 12px;font-size:10px;font-weight:700;display:inline-block}.open{color:#34d399;background:#10b98126;border:1px solid #10b9814d}.accepted{color:#fbbf24;background:#f59e0b26;border:1px solid #f59e0b4d}.onTheWay{color:#60a5fa;background:#3b82f626;border:1px solid #3b82f64d}.delivered{color:#6ee7b7;background:#10b9811a;border:1px solid #10b98133}.cancelled{color:#fca5a5;background:#ef44441a;border:1px solid #ef444433}.otp-box{align-items:center;gap:8px;display:flex}.otp-box input{flex:1;margin:0}.otp-show{color:var(--green-2);border-radius:var(--radius-md);text-align:center;letter-spacing:1px;background:#10b9811f;border:1px solid #10b98140;padding:14px;font-weight:600}.info-box{background:var(--bg-3);border:1px solid var(--border);border-radius:var(--radius-md);color:var(--text-muted);padding:14px 16px;font-size:13px}.info-box.yellow{color:#fbbf24;background:#f59e0b12;border-color:#f59e0b33}.contact-card{background:var(--bg-3);border:1px solid var(--border);border-radius:var(--radius-md);margin-top:14px;padding:14px 16px}.contact-card p{color:var(--text-muted);margin:3px 0;font-size:13px}.contact-card p b{color:var(--text);font-weight:600}.empty-state{text-align:center;border:1px dashed var(--text-faint);border-radius:var(--radius-lg);color:var(--text-muted);margin-bottom:14px;padding:40px 20px;font-size:14px}.badge{letter-spacing:.04em;border-radius:99px;align-items:center;gap:4px;padding:3px 10px;font-size:11px;font-weight:700;display:inline-flex}.badge.purple{color:var(--purple-2);background:#8b5cf626;border:1px solid #8b5cf640}.badge.green{color:var(--green-2);background:#10b9811f;border:1px solid #10b98133}.badge.amber{color:#fbbf24;background:#f59e0b1f;border:1px solid #f59e0b33}.badge.blue{color:var(--blue-2);background:#3b82f61f;border:1px solid #3b82f633}.divider{border:none;border-top:1px solid var(--border);margin:28px 0}.section-heading{letter-spacing:.08em;text-transform:uppercase;color:var(--text-muted);align-items:center;gap:8px;margin-bottom:14px;font-size:13px;font-weight:700;display:flex}.toast-stack{z-index:9999;pointer-events:none;flex-direction:column;gap:10px;width:calc(100vw - 40px);max-width:340px;display:flex;position:fixed;top:20px;right:20px}.toast{color:var(--text);-webkit-backdrop-filter:blur(20px);backdrop-filter:blur(20px);pointer-events:all;border-radius:12px;align-items:center;gap:12px;padding:13px 16px;font-size:14px;font-weight:500;animation:.3s cubic-bezier(.34,1.56,.64,1) both toastIn;display:flex;box-shadow:0 8px 32px #00000080}@keyframes toastIn{0%{opacity:0;transform:translate(60px)scale(.9)}to{opacity:1;transform:translate(0)scale(1)}}.toast-icon{flex-shrink:0;font-size:16px}.toast-success{background:#10b98126;border:1px solid #10b9814d}.toast-error{background:#ef444426;border:1px solid #ef44444d}.toast-warning{background:#f59e0b26;border:1px solid #f59e0b4d}.toast-info{background:#8b5cf626;border:1px solid #8b5cf64d}.spinner{border:3px solid var(--border-2);border-top-color:var(--purple);border-radius:50%;width:40px;height:40px;margin:0 auto;animation:.75s linear infinite spin}@keyframes spin{to{transform:rotate(360deg)}}.tab-bar{background:var(--surface);border:1px solid var(--border);border-radius:12px;gap:2px;margin-bottom:22px;padding:4px;display:flex}.tab-btn{cursor:pointer;color:var(--text-muted);background:0 0;border:none;border-radius:9px;flex:1;padding:9px 14px;font-family:inherit;font-size:14px;font-weight:600;transition:all .18s;position:relative}.tab-btn.active{background:var(--bg);color:var(--text);box-shadow:var(--shadow-sm)}.tab-badge{background:var(--red);color:#fff;border-radius:50%;justify-content:center;align-items:center;width:18px;height:18px;font-size:10px;font-weight:800;display:inline-flex;position:absolute;top:4px;right:8px}.star-row{align-items:center;gap:4px;display:flex}.star-btn{cursor:pointer;background:0 0;border:none;padding:2px;font-size:22px;line-height:1;transition:transform .1s}.star-btn:hover{transform:scale(1.25)}.confirm-bar{background:#ef444414;border:1px solid #ef444440;border-radius:10px;flex-wrap:wrap;align-items:center;gap:12px;padding:12px 14px;animation:.2s both fadeUp;display:flex}.earnings-grid{grid-template-columns:1fr 1fr;gap:12px;margin-top:8px;display:grid}.earnings-cell{background:var(--bg-3);text-align:center;border-radius:10px;padding:14px}.earnings-label{text-transform:uppercase;letter-spacing:.06em;color:var(--text-muted);margin-bottom:4px;font-size:11px}.earnings-value{font-size:28px;font-weight:800;line-height:1}@media (width<=600px){.container{padding:16px 14px 100px}.login-card{padding:32px 22px}.card{padding:16px}input,select{font-size:16px}.toast-stack{width:auto;inset:auto 12px 86px}}@media (width>=900px){.container{max-width:720px}.card:hover{transform:translateY(-4px)}}@media (prefers-color-scheme:light){:root{--bg:#f4f4f8;--bg-2:#ededf3;--bg-3:#e6e6ee;--surface:#fff;--surface-2:#f0f0f7;--border:#00000014;--border-2:#00000024;--text:#1a1a2e;--text-muted:#5a5a7a;--text-faint:#a0a0bc;--purple:#7c3aed;--purple-2:#6d28d9;--purple-glow:#7c3aed2e;--blue:#2563eb;--blue-2:#1d4ed8;--green:#059669;--green-2:#047857;--yellow:#d97706;--red:#dc2626;--shadow-sm:0 2px 8px #00000014;--shadow-md:0 8px 32px #0000001a;--shadow-lg:0 20px 60px #00000026;--shadow-glow:0 0 40px #7c3aed1a}body{background:var(--bg);color:var(--text)}.login-screen{background:radial-gradient(ellipse 80% 60% at 50% -10%, #7c3aed1a 0%, transparent 70%), var(--bg)}.login-card{background:#ffffffd9;border-color:#0000001a}.card{background:#fff;border-color:#00000014;box-shadow:0 4px 16px #00000012}.card:hover{box-shadow:0 8px 28px #0000001f}input:not([type=checkbox]),select,textarea{color:var(--text);background:#f4f4f8;border-color:#00000024}input[type=checkbox]{background:#e6e6ee;border-color:#0003}.info-box{background:#f0f0f7;border-color:#0000001a}.info-box.yellow{background:#f59e0b14;border-color:#f59e0b40}.contact-card{background:#f0f0f7;border-color:#0000001a}.btn-ghost{color:var(--text-muted);background:0 0;border-color:#00000026}.btn-ghost:hover{border-color:var(--purple);color:var(--purple);background:#7c3aed0f}.empty-state{color:var(--text-muted);border-color:#00000026}::-webkit-scrollbar-thumb{background:#0000002e}.toast{color:var(--text);background:#fffffff2;box-shadow:0 8px 32px #00000026}.toast-success{background:#0596691a;border-color:#05966940}.toast-error{background:#dc26261a;border-color:#dc262640}.toast-warning{background:#d977061a;border-color:#d9770640}.toast-info{background:#7c3aed1a;border-color:#7c3aed40}}
